With the recent spread of the virus, Zika and the bacterial infection, Lyme Disease, many pregnant and breastfeeding families worry about the potential impact on their babies. There is a great deal of inaccurate information on the internet regarding these diseases that many parents encounter. Having good resources and current information on these emerging diseases is imperative for new families. This presentation will address transmission of the diseases, risks to babies prenatally and during breastfeeding, and precautions for pregnant and breastfeeding mothers to take.
Learning Objectives:
Objective 1: Identify main source of transmission of Zika and Lyme disease
Objective 2: Identify at least one potential risk during pregnancy or breastfeeding of Zika and Lyme disease
Objective 3: List three ways pregnant and breastfeeding mothers can protect themselves from Zika and Lyme disease
